Heard about this gadget and reviews are mixed. Some guys like them, some say it makes no difference. Personally not for me, I find the less gadgets I am tinkering with the more time I have to fish..

But some guys love fishing with gadgets, and it probably works to some degree if used correctly. I would say works better on calm days than windy/wavy.

checked out website - this appears designed towards bass fishing and bass tournaments.

For me - walleye fishing - if it targets and encourages bass when Im after walleye - not value for me. yes - appreciate catching odd bass when walleye bite is slow but not sure this would suffice for me.

As for fishing trout in the great lakes - nothing on the site supporting or encouraging.
